A 2-wire, loop-powered shaft rotational speed sensor device that outputs a 4-20 mA current in response to the shaft rotational speed. The device is comprised of a sensor (e.g., magnetic, optical) that senses an output from a sensor disk (e.g., magnetic, optical) and outputs a series of voltage pulses whose frequency varies with the shaft rotational speed. A microcontroller measures this pulse frequency and generates a digital code representative of that frequency. A digital-to-analog converter generates an analog waveform in response to the digital code. A loop-powered, voltage-to-current circuit generates the output current in response to the analog waveform. |
